Why nato_phonetic is rated Low

NATO phonetic conversion is a stateless, deterministic transformation that reads input and outputs a converted representation. No data is persisted, modified, or deleted; no external operations are triggered; and no code execution occurs. This is purely a data retrieval and formatting operation, consistent with the 'Read' category.

From the tool's definition The tool 'nato_phonetic' performs a conversion/translation of text to NATO phonetic alphabet representation. This is a read-only transformation with no side effects, data modification, code execution, or irreversible actions.

How do I enforce a policy on nato_phonetic? +

Register the GadgetHumans API Hub MCP server in PolicyLayer and add a rule for nato_phonetic: allow, deny, rate-limit, or require approval. Point your MCP client at the PolicyLayer proxy URL and the rule is enforced on every call, before it reaches GadgetHumans API Hub. Nothing to install.

What risk level is nato_phonetic? +

nato_phonetic is a Read tool with low risk. Read-only tools are generally safe to allow by default.

Can I rate-limit nato_phonetic?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the nato_phonetic r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block nato_phonetic complet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for nato_phonetic.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
